Color in a New LightName a topic that links science, history, art, and culture. How about color? Let’s follow the theme of color through the vast collections of the Smithsonian Libraries, and make a few unexpected connections and discoveries. Color in a New Light launched in January 2016 and will run for 14 months in the National Museum of Natural History in Washington, DC. |
